Azure Linux 中支持的Azure服务

Azure Linux 支持一系列Azure代理、扩展和加载项。 这些服务以以下形式提供:packages.microsoft.com 上的 RPM、Azure 容器注册表 (ACR) 上的容器映像、虚拟机 (VM) 扩展,以及 Azure Kubernetes 服务 (AKS) 的加载项。 本文概述了受支持的服务及其与 Azure Linux 平台的兼容性。

Note

Azure Linux 4.0 现在位于 preview 中,严格限制为评估和测试目的。 它不适合生产用途。

支持的代理和扩展

下表重点介绍了 linux Azure 中常用的代理和扩展。 有关支持的代理及其兼容性状态的完整列表,请参阅每个代理或扩展的相应文档。

代理 / 扩展 Description
Azure Monitor 应用程序和基础结构的端到端可观测性
Azure Linux 代理 (WALA) VM 预配、网络和扩展管理
Azure CLI 用于管理Azure资源的命令行接口
密钥保管库 从Azure 密钥保管库安全检索机密、密钥和证书
Microsoft Defender for Cloud 云工作负载的威胁检测、漏洞管理和安全监视
cloud-init 跨平台云实例初始化的行业标准多分发方法
蔚蓝弧 跨本地、多云和边缘环境的服务器和 Kubernetes 群集的管理和管理
.NET 用于生成云、Web 和微服务应用程序的跨平台运行时
Microsoft OpenJDK 的生成 Microsoft用于运行基于Java的工作负荷的 Java 开发工具包的分发
Azure 资源管理器 (ARM) 模板 用于将Azure基础结构定义为代码的基于 JSON 的模板

AKS 的加载项和扩展程序

所有现有和将来的 AKS 扩展和加载项都支持 Azure Linux。 有关详细信息,请参阅以下资源:

若要详细了解 Azure Linux,请参阅以下资源: